Output 579694910d613f525a842f07c74103d0b2394dda09bb7bca02ca800c7b776e69:1

value
807036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08bffedc2bb15b197f006f7d1cd3ca662ec321b6 OP_EQUAL
address
32VHLAQA5usHSeh6AZaC9Vpfx4uR26eVqe
transaction
579694910d613f525a842f07c74103d0b2394dda09bb7bca02ca800c7b776e69
spent
true